About the Role
As a Disability Support Worker, you’ll provide person-centred care and everyday support including:
- Personal care, meal prep and medication support
- Social and community inclusion activities
- Transport and assistance with daily living
- Group programs
- Supported Independent Living (SIL) support
You’ll be backed 24/7 by our clinical and rostering team, with full training and induction provided.
About You
We’re looking for people who are values-driven, reliable and passionate about empowering people with disability to reach their goals.
Must have (before starting):
- Current driver’s licence, reliable vehicle + insurance
- NDIS Worker Screening Check & Blue Card (or willing to obtain before starting)
- First Aid & CPR (or willing to complete before starting)
- NDIS Worker Orientation Modules (or willing to complete before starting)
- 100 points of ID
Qualifications: Cert III in Individual Support (or equivalent) is highly regarded but not essential — commitment, compassion and willingness to learn are what matter most.
Experience with manual handling, hoisting, mental health and complex behaviours is desirable, but full training will be provided.
